ABOUT SARAH TIERNEY
I have twenty-six years of experience as a college admissions consultant and have helped hundreds of students gain acceptance to Ivy League universities as well as other elite colleges such as Stanford, MIT, Oxford, and Cambridge. During my sixteen years as an alumni interviewer for my alma mater, Harvard College, I worked closely with the Harvard Office of Undergraduate Admissions. I have also worked for Northwestern University’s Office of Undergraduate Admissions as an Application Reader, evaluating applications and making admission recommendations. Since 2001, I have consulted to the admissions offices of schools such as the University of Pennsylvania and the University of Virginia, helping them to develop their recruitment strategies and admissions materials. At Harvard College, I majored in English and American Literature and Language, ultimately graduating magna cum laude while concurrently enrolled at the New England Conservatory of Music, studying bassoon performance. I earned a Master of Management degree from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management, concentrating in marketing, management strategy, and organizational behavior. Before focusing exclusively on college admissions, I was an account executive with the global advertising agency Leo Burnett, where I marketed extensively to teens, and was an operations manager with the world-class Chicago Symphony Orchestra. A former professional bassoonist, I was one of six musicians in the United States to be named a 1984 United States Presidential Scholar in the Arts, which culminated in a solo performance in the Kennedy Center for the Performing Arts.
